Ever since he entered the league in 2004, Josh Smith has been treating the
basketball world with highlight reel dunks on a nightly basis. While he still
gets above the rim routinely, J-Smooth has also developed an all-around game.
He has become one of the league’s all-around threats averaging 16 ppg, 7.3
rpg, 4.4 apg, 2.6 bpg, 1.6 spg, while shooting 58.9 percent from the field.
We caught up with Smith before the Hawks dismantled the Knicks 114-101 last
night.
Dime: So far this season you have improved a lot of your stats from assists
to field goal percentage. Coming into this season, was it your goal to be
more well rounded?
Josh Smith: Of course I try to always get better all-around. I just try to do
whatever I can to make an impact on the court. I just try to make the right
decisions and be in good spots. If you seen us play, I’ve always been a good
passer. This year, I have a lot of options to pass to. There’s a lot of guys
who can make shots, so I try to just create plays when available.
Dime: Like I was saying your field goal percentage is way up, and I’ve also
noticed you haven’t taken a single three yet this season. Have you made it a
point to get away from shooting jumpers?
JS: Yeah I wanted to focus on driving to the lane and making mid-range shots.
We got a lot of guys on this team who can hit it from behind the arc so it
allows me to focus on other things.
Dime: You are proving to be one of the more valuable role players in the
league. Do you think you’re capable of being the go-to guy on a team some
day?
JS: I’m capable of being it. Right now, I am fine just playing off others. I
don’t feel I have to focus on being a go-to player on a team anymore because
we have so many weapons and you can be an important contributor in other ways.
Dime: How far can this team go?
JS: We can go as far as we want to go. We’re a talented group of guys. We’
re confident. All we have to do is stay together and play unselfish.
Dime:Does it bother you that some people just view you as just a dunker?
JS:I mean no. I mean a lot of players before me, who have been in or won a
dunk contest is always labeled as just a dunker. They labeled Vince Carter as
a dunker early on when he won it. And he proved himself as an all around
player and that’s all you got to do to erase that label.
Dime: You were also labeled early in your career as having a poor attitude.
Did that bother you and did you think some of the criticism was justified?
JS: I really didn’t pay attention to it because people said it, were people
that didn’t know me. It was people who didn’t know the situation. It was
mainly people being influenced by something they read. If you read something
that somebody writes about another person, it influences you and makes you
kind of gullible. So you can’t judge a book by its cover unless you read it.
Dime: Being an NBA player with money, I’m sure there are people coming out
of nowhere wanting things from you. Are you still suspicious of letting new
friends in your life?
JS: No I’m not. I kind of kept my circle close, didn’t let anyone else in
my circle. As long as you don’t add new friends, you don’t have to worry
about somebody liking you because of your money instead of for your love.
Dime: Was there any point in your career where you ever wished you went to
college?
JS:No there wasn’t. Because you go to college to get to the NBA and that’s
everyone’s wild fantasy and your dream. So I always wanted to live my dream.
When I was in high school, an opportunity presented itself and I was down for
it. A lot of my teammates say ‘you missed it, you missed out on college life.
’ But down the street from me as a rookie was UGA. I had a couple of friends
down there, so when they all wanted to hang out, I did anyway.
Dime: What do you want to do when your career is over?
JS: I’m not sure. Commentating is something that interests me. It’s
challenging. That or something that has to do with basketball. I love the
game so much, and I’m so in tuned to everything that’s going on. I’m also
a sports fanatic, I watch a little bit of everything.
Dime: You have been with the Hawks for the past five seasons. Is this a team
that’s big on hazing rookies? Were you hazed?
JS: No they tried to haze us a little bit. When I came in, it was four of us
rookies, so we were like brothers and we really didn’t let anybody run us
over. I don’t really do hazing. I ask them to do a little something for me
here and there for me, but nothing too crazy.

自从2004年进入联盟以来,J.Smith每晚都用精彩的扣篮来让整个篮球界大饱眼福。
场均16分7.3板4.4助攻2.6盖帽1.6抢断,58.9%的命中率,他已经成为联盟里屈指可数的
全能球员了。在昨晚老鹰114-101击溃国王後,我们找到了他。
Dime: 这一季,从助攻到命中率,你的数据亮眼多啦。那麽今年,你的目标就是变得更全
能?
Josh Smith: 当然我一直是朝那方面努力的啊。我只是尽自己所能,来改变场上局面而已
;我只是做出正确决断,出现在正确地点而已。如果你看过我们的比赛的话,你会发现我
的传球一直不错。今年呢,我的传球对象多了不少。队里面很多人有一手好篮子,所以在
适当的时候,我会创造出机会的。
Dime:像我刚才提到过的,你的投篮命中率在进步,而且我也注意到这一季你一个三分都
没射。你是不是将其作为自己远离跳投手这个形象的标志呢?
JS: 是啊是啊,我只是想全神贯注执行战术,还有中距离。我们队里能投好三分的人
不少,所以我就可以更注意别的方面了。
Dime: 你一直得算是联盟里最有价值的球员之一。你认为将来你有能力成为球队的当家球
星麽?
JS: 当然能的。现在,给别人当小弟也不错,我不需要专注於成为球队的老大,因为我们
队有这麽多好球员。你可以在别的方面为球队做贡献啊。
Dime: 这支球队能走多远?
JS: 想走多远就能走多远。我们是一群天才啊。我们自信满满。我们只需要团结协作不自
私就好。
Dime:有些人认为你只是个扣将,是不是让你很烦恼啊?
JS: 不是的。我的意思是,在我之前,很多参加或者赢得扣篮冠军的球员都被贴上扣将标
签了。当年VC夺冠时,他们不也把他当做扣将麽。之後他证明了自己是全能球员,然後你
们就会把他身上的标签撕下来啦。
Dime: 在职业生涯早期,你也被称为态度有问题。这个说法困扰过你吗?是不是真的啊?
JS: 这我倒真没注意过。说这些话的人必然是不了解我的人。他们只不过是被读到的那些
东西误导了。如果你读了那些其他人写的东西,然後被它影响了,你也就算是被蒙蔽了。
所以耳听为虚,眼见为实嘛。
Dime: 作为NBA球员,你自然很有钱了。我相信肯定到处都有人想要问你要这要那。你对
你的新朋友有疑心没?
JS: 没有,我不是这样子的。我有一个自己的封闭的小圈子,不对外人开放。假如你不交
新朋友的话,你自然不必担心有些人瞧上你不是因为友情,而只是因为你的钱了。
Dime: 你这一生里,就从来没想过上大学麽?
JS:是啊,真是没想过。上大学然後去NBA是你们每个人的终极幻想。而我也有自己的梦想
。当年在高中时,机遇就摆在我面前,我在考虑它。很多队友都说‘你错过了它,就错过
了大学生活啊’。但是当时要我的是UGA(乔治亚大学)。在那我也有一批朋友。所以看
看他们都只想到处逛着玩(意为大学生活无聊),我就决定参加选秀啦。
Dime: 退役了你想做什麽?
JS: 还不清楚呢。我对当个评论员很感兴趣。这事很有挑战性啊。而且还和篮球有点关系
。我痴迷篮球,所以爱屋及乌了。我也算是个狂热体育迷,什麽东西我都看。
Dime: 在鹰队,你已经待了5年啦。在这支球队里,欺负菜鸟的歪风邪气很严重麽?你当
年没被欺负吧?
JS: .他们可一点也没打我们的主意。我进队的时候,总共有我们4个新秀,我们就像兄弟
一样,坚决抵抗外界侵犯势力。我也不欺负菜鸟们。我倒是让他们给我这啊那啊地帮点小
忙,可没搞什麽太恶的事啊。
